#A8DBD3

A light, moderate cyan closely aligning with Powderblue.

About #A8DBD3

When working with digital screens, the color #A8DBD3 is rendered by mixing light. Designers often compare it to the standard color Powderblue. In the RGB color space, it consists of 168 red, 219 green, and 211 blue.

For print applications, it's crucial to understand its CMYK makeup. Its ink density profile breaks down to 23% cyan, 0% magenta, 4% yellow, and 14% black. Always request a physical proof before doing a large print run with this exact code.

From a UX and accessibility standpoint, contrast is paramount. The calculated luminance score dictates that #000000 typography is the safest choice. Strict adherence to these ratios protects visually impaired users from unreadable interfaces.

Color Space Conversions

HEX#A8DBD3
RGB168, 219, 211
HSL170.6°, 41.5%, 75.9%
CMYK23%, 0%, 4%, 14%
HSV170.6°, 23.3%, 85.9%
LAB83.8, -18.0, -1.4
XYZ53.2, 63.7, 71.1
Decimal11066323
